Thierry Divoux is a researcher whose work bridges the critical intersection of cooperative robotics and industrial communication systems. His research focuses on two key areas: decentralized control architectures for multi-robot systems and the design of robust information systems for automated production environments. In his foundational 2005 paper, "Remote decentralized control strategy for cooperative mobile robots," Divoux defined a remote control architecture for nonholonomic robotic vehicles as part of the multidisciplinary ACCORD project, which united three laboratories and the French Army Research Office. This work has garnered 4 citations for its pioneering approach to decentralized coordination. Complementing this, his 2001 study, "Industrial systems communications: Design and integration," proposes a methodology for deriving communication configurations directly from information system designs, enabling seamless integration in distributed automated systems.
